Toast is looking for an analytical, technical, and motivated team player to bring our Revenue Operations teams’ top strategic and operational objectives to life. In this role, you will be working with business leaders and collaborating with our business systems team by utilizing your technical expertise and business insights.  You will work closely with our Revenue Operations teams to plan, design and build optimal solutions for our systems and applications. This includes managing the delivery of the solutions to ensure that they are executed with high quality, and that they drive meaningful improvement in customer and internal team experience. As an expert on how data flows in our system, you will articulate solutions that are simple and scalable, and will support your team and manager to enable our team's systems portfolio to become a trusted partner to your stakeholders.

In this roll*, you will: 

  • Have end to end ownership / accountability for various revenue operations products within our enterprise application ecosystem
  • Own the process design, requirements gathering, functional design, QA management and cutover enhancements and new features within product landscape
  • Work with a group of cross-functional business stakeholders to understand their goals and operational requirements 
  • Work as a project manager ensuring delivery of major project milestones occur on time and are of high quality
  • Regularly report out on project/program status to a group of senior level stakeholders
  • Partner with business / technology stakeholders to drive requirements / business process design / functional implementation of technology helping move from current state to the desired future state post implementation
  • Work hands-on in systems to triage and resolve production support issues and implement minor enhancement requests
  • Provide subject matter expertise to the internal operations and data teams on how different pieces of information are collected and used 

Do you have the right ingredients*?

  • 4-6 years of product management experience focused in finance operations or revenue operations or other equivalent experience.
  • Experience with Salesforce.com Netsuite highly preferred
  • Highly proficient in Order-to-Cash business processes
  • Demonstrated experience of solving complex problems using a data-driven approach
  • Demonstrated experience in improving processes to drive efficiency 
  • Experience in managing projects from conception to delivery 
  • Strong working knowledge of the overlap between operations and systems
